What is the average MOT pass rate for a Peugeot 104?
The Peugeot 104 has an average 75% MOT pass rate across model years 1981 to 2007, based on DVSA test data.
What are the most common MOT failures on a Peugeot 104?
The most common MOT failure reasons for the Peugeot 104 across all years are: a wheel bearing with excessive play, an obligatory rear fog lamp missing, or a front or rear fog lamp inoperative or in the case of a multiple light source more than 1/2 not functioning. These are typical wear items that can often be checked and addressed before your test.
